故障分析:AD7606BSTZ 数据转换结果错误
问题描述: AD7606BSTZ 是一款高精度的模数转换器(ADC),常用于多通道数据采集。用户在使用过程中可能会遇到“数据转换结果错误”的问题,即 ADC 输出的数据与预期值不符。这种故障可能会导致系统的不稳定或数据不准确。
故障原因分析:
电源不稳定或噪声干扰 AD7606BSTZ 的工作性能受电源质量影响较大。如果电源电压不稳定或存在噪声,可能会导致转换器的输出数据错误。
时钟信号不准确 AD7606BSTZ 依赖外部时钟信号来同步数据转换。如果时钟信号不稳定或者频率设置错误,会导致 ADC 的采样不准确,从而产生错误的数据。
输入信号问题 AD7606BSTZ 的输入信号必须在其输入范围内。如果输入信号过大、过小,或超出了推荐的范围,ADC 可能无法正确转换信号,导致数据错误。
参考电压问题 参考电压(Vref)是影响 AD7606BSTZ 精度的重要因素。如果 Vref 不稳定或设置不正确,会导致 ADC 的转换结果失真。
通信接口问题 AD7606BSTZ 支持多种通信接口,包括并行和串行接口。如果接口连接不良,或者通信协议设置错误,也可能导致数据转换错误。
硬件故障或损坏 如果 AD7606BSTZ 的芯片本身出现故障(如引脚损坏、电路短路等),也可能会导致数据转换结果不正确。
故障排查及解决方案:
1. 电源问题排查与解决:
检查电源稳定性: 使用示波器检测电源的波动,确保电源电压稳定,并且没有噪声。 增加去耦电容: 在电源输入端添加合适的去耦电容(如 0.1μF 或 10μF),以过滤噪声。 独立供电: 尝试为 AD7606BSTZ 提供独立的电源,避免其他电路的干扰。2. 时钟信号检查:
确认时钟源稳定: 检查外部时钟源(如晶振)是否工作正常,确保时钟频率符合 ADC 的要求。 使用合适的时钟频率: 确保时钟信号的频率与 AD7606BSTZ 的采样率相匹配,避免过高或过低的时钟频率影响数据转换。3. 输入信号检查:
确保输入信号范围正确: 确保输入信号电压不超过 ADC 的输入范围,通常为 0 至 Vref(可以参考 AD7606BSTZ 的数据手册)。 减小输入信号: 如果输入信号过强,使用适当的衰减电路(如分压器)减小信号幅度。 滤波输入信号: 对输入信号进行滤波,减少高频噪声的影响。4. 参考电压检查:
确认 Vref 稳定: 确保 Vref 电压稳定,并且符合 ADC 的规格要求。如果 Vref 不稳定,可能会导致数据转换不准确。 选择合适的 Vref 来源: 如果使用外部 Vref,检查其精度和稳定性。如果内置 Vref 不够稳定,可以考虑使用外部高精度参考源。5. 通信接口检查:
确认通信线连接正确: 检查并行接口或串行接口的接线是否正确,确保没有接触不良。 检查数据传输协议: 根据 AD7606BSTZ 的数据手册,确保配置正确的通信模式(如 SPI 模式或并行模式)。6. 硬件检查:
检查芯片与外部电路: 如果以上方法无效,可能是 AD7606BSTZ 本身的硬件出现故障。检查芯片引脚、焊接点、外部电路等,确认是否有短路或损坏。 更换芯片: 如果发现硬件故障,建议更换 AD7606BSTZ 芯片。总结:
AD7606BSTZ 数据转换错误可能由多种原因引起,解决此类故障需要逐步排查电源、时钟、输入信号、参考电压、通信接口以及硬件本身。按照以上步骤排查和解决,通常可以恢复正常的数据转换。如果问题依然存在,建议联系供应商或技术支持,进行更深入的故障排查。